Rumah > pembangunan bahagian belakang > C++ > Apakah maksud max dalam bahasa c

Apakah maksud max dalam bahasa c

下次还敢
Lepaskan: 2024-05-02 20:00:24
asal
907 orang telah melayarinya

Dalam bahasa C, maks ialah makro yang digunakan untuk menentukan nilai maksimum antara berbilang ungkapan. Ia ditakrifkan oleh fail pengepala <stdlib.h> Makro maks(ungkapan1, ungkapan2, ..., ungkapanN) mengembalikan nilai maksimum dua atau lebih ungkapan. Ungkapan yang mengambil bahagian dalam perbandingan mestilah daripada jenis yang sama dan aksara bukan angka tidak boleh muncul dalam ungkapan. Makro maks juga boleh digunakan untuk membandingkan nilai titik terapung dan pemalar aksara.

Apakah maksud max dalam bahasa c

maksud maks dalam bahasa C

Dalam bahasa C, max ialah makro yang memilih nilai maksimum antara dua atau lebih ungkapan. Ia ditakrifkan oleh fail pengepala <stdlib.h>.

Sintaks:

<code>#include <stdlib.h>
max(expression1, expression2, ..., expressionN)</code>
Salin selepas log masuk

Parameter:

  • ungkapan1, ungkapan2, ..., ungkapanN: ungkapan yang hendak dibandingkan.

Nilai pulangan:

  • Mengembalikan ungkapan yang terbesar daripada dua atau lebih ungkapan.

Contoh:

<code class="c">#include <stdlib.h>

int main() {
    int a = 10;
    int b = 20;
    int c = max(a, b); // c 将等于 20,即 a 和 b 中的最大值

    printf("Max of %d and %d is: %d\n", a, b, c); // 输出:Max of 10 and 20 is: 20

    return 0;
}</code>
Salin selepas log masuk

Nota:

  • Ekspresi yang mengambil bahagian dalam perbandingan mesti mempunyai jenis yang setanding (seperti int, float, double).
  • Jika nilai bukan angka (seperti aksara) muncul dalam ungkapan perbandingan, makro maks akan mengembalikan nilai yang tidak ditentukan. Makro
  • maks juga boleh digunakan untuk membandingkan nilai titik terapung dan pemalar aksara.

Atas ialah kandungan terperinci Apakah maksud max dalam bahasa c.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

Label berkaitan:
sumber:php.cn
Kenyataan Laman Web ini
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n
Tutorial Popular
Lagi>
Muat turun terkini
Lagi>
kesan web
Kod sumber laman web
Bahan laman web
Templat hujung hadapan